Rupee Falls 67 Paise To Hit Record Low of 87.29 Against USD Amid Trump’s Tariff War

US President Donald Trump’s decision to impose 25 % import tariffs on Canada, Mexico and China and the countries’ retaliatory measures could lead to a potential trade war on a global level. Amid Trump’s ongoing tariff war, the Indian rupee plummeted 67 paise to hit a record low against the USD in early trade.

The rupee depreciated 67 paise to hit record low of 87.29 against the US dollar in early trade on Monday following Trump Tariffs on Canada Mexico and China triggered fears of a broad trade war. Donald Trump slapped Canada and Mexico with 25 % duties and China with a 10 % duty, The move was the first strike in what could usher a destructive global trade war, forex traders said.

They added, “The rupee continued to face pressure due to sustained foreign fund outflows and the broad strength of the American currency in the overseas markets due to unabated dollar demand from oil importers and weak risk appetite”. At the interbank foreign exchange, the rupee opened at 87.00 and slipped further to 87.29 against the greenback in initial deals, a plunge of 67 paise from its previous close.

On Friday, the rupee settled flat at 86.62 against the American currency. “The start of the week saw financial markets on edge as US President Donald Trump followed through on his tariff threats, imposing duties on imports from Mexico, Canada, and China,” CR Forex Advisors MD- Amit Pabari said. This trade war has fuelled risk aversion, propelling safe-haven demand for the US dollar, which has surged toward 109.50 levels, Pabari added.

Meanwhile, the dollar index, which gauges the greenback’s strength against a basket of six currencies, was trading 1.30 % higher at 109.77. “The US dollar surged on Trump Tariffs sending global FX to multi-year lows as the Euro fell to 1.0224, GBP to 1.2261 and Yen to 155.54. The US dollar index rose to 109.77, while US 10-year yields were at 4.4980 per cent.
